The correct option is 2: The recommendations of India's Finance Commissions are mandated by Article 280 of the Constitution and typically cover a five-year period. The Fourteenth Finance Commission (FFC) was constituted in January 2013 under the chairmanship of Dr. Y. V. Reddy. Its recommendations were crucial for defining the financial relations between the Union and State governments, particularly regarding the devolution of taxes.
